Why not try adding oil to her feed. It gives non-heating energy and is a great diet for a horse. It needs to be palatable and in my view vegan!! Corn oil and linseed are palatable - I have had horses turn their noses up at Soya but it the cheapest option.

Start with a few splodges and work up to a cupful - you should stay within 8% of your horses total calorie intake or where your horse is giving you the response you want.
